
North Las Vegas Police responded to distressing reports of a deceased woman in an apartment at the 100 block of East Rome Boulevard on the morning of Sunday. The woman, found to have suffered critical injuries, was shortly pronounced dead at the scene by medical personnel, as reported by FOX5 Vegas.
The subsequent investigation swiftly led to the arrest of 29-year-old Markeem Benson, the deceased woman's boyfriend. Charged with open murder with a deadly weapon, Benson awaits further proceedings at the North Las Vegas Community Correctional Center, having the additional charge of being an ex-felon in possession of a firearm, according to KTNV.
The name of the woman, along with further details surrounding the exact cause and manner of her death, has yet to be disclosed; this information is expected to be released by the Clark County Coroner’s Office. Police officials have not provided additional specifics regarding the circumstances leading up to the woman's demise or the evidence that led to Benson's rapid apprehension.
